SCDA Wins Award From Magazine

scdaA national magazine recognizes the Stephens County Development Authority with an award.

Site Selection magazine has named the Stephens County Development Authority with the Mac Conway Award for Excellence in Economic Development as one of the Top 10 Micropolitan Economic Development Agencies of 2015.

This award puts the SCDA in company with development authorities and similar organizations from around the nation.

Stephens County Development Authority Executive Director Tim Martin said they are honored to be recognized by the magazine.

“Site Selection is one of the premier economic development journals in the world,” said Martin. “We are extremely honored and this just makes us want to be more determined in our efforts to be successful moving forward for the fine citizens of Toccoa and Stephens County.”

Martin went on to say that this award would not be possible without the leadership of Development Authority board members Brian Akin, Chuck Wright, Dennis Bell, Evan Hellenga, and Clay Fisher.

“Without the leadership of those five individuals plus the support that we get from the city manager, the county administrator, the chamber president, we would not be here talking about this award today,” said Martin.

The magazine said it looks at a number of different factors in naming this award.

Magazine representatives said that objectively, they look at the total number of jobs and investment created, as well as the per capita investment and jobs created.

Then, the magazine said it also looks at subjective factors like unique ways economic development organizations are addressing critical issues in their communities.

Martin said this recognition demonstrates to consultants, project managers, and companies that Stephens County and Toccoa have a team in place to help meet their mutual goals.
